Why Ohio is a Distinct Hub for Visual Arts Grants
Ohio's unique blend of urban and rural landscapes, coupled with its rich cultural heritage, makes it an ideal location for visual arts innovation. The state's diverse economy, which includes major industries such as manufacturing, healthcare, and education, provides a broad base of support for the arts. The Ohio Arts Council (OAC), a state agency, plays a pivotal role in promoting arts development throughout the state, including in rural areas where access to resources can be limited. One of Ohio's distinguishing features is its Appalachian region, which faces distinct economic challenges but also offers a unique cultural context that can foster innovative artistic expression.
The presence of major art institutions and organizations, such as the Cleveland Museum of Art and the Columbus Museum of Art, contributes to Ohio's vibrant arts scene. These institutions not only provide critical support to local artists but also attract artists and art enthusiasts from across the country. Furthermore, Ohio is home to a number of smaller, experimental art spaces and collectives that are pushing the boundaries of visual arts. The state's arts ecosystem is characterized by a mix of established institutions and innovative, grassroots initiatives, making it an attractive location for funding aimed at supporting experimental visual artists.
